Verify that the autocomplete widget on the checkout and account pages debounces keystrokes at 300ms, caps suggestion lists at eight entries, and never caches partial queries client-side beyond the session. Confirm that manually edited addresses bypass the suggestion override, and that locale fallback defaults to the Verandia region set. Document any deviation with a screenshot and timestamp before marking the item complete. If anything here is unclear or fails inspection, escalate directly to the reviewer responsible, named below.

signatory, yawif-yadup: Ralmir Casdor Sorix

Q: How do incremental rebuilds work on the Pinloft docs site?

A: Pinloft only rebuilds pages whose source files changed since the last successful build, plus anything that imports them. A full rebuild runs nightly as a safety net. If you push a change and the page doesn't update within ten minutes, trigger a manual rebuild from the Canvasgate dashboard. For access issues or stuck builds, email the platform crew.

alerts address for tahaf-hawep: frawyn@tolvaqlabs.corp

## Further Reading

The tax-rate lookup cache in Quillbrook refreshes rates from the Harlen ledger service every six hours, with stale entries served during upstream outages. Eviction policy and jurisdiction-key hashing are covered in the design notes discussed at last week's sync. The full caching architecture writeup is available on the internal wiki.

wiki page, kahog-hahig: https://vault.zemvargrid.internal/display/deploy/repo/settings/merge_requests/job/settings/6f3b933774dbc5320a4daa18